Table 6 Age-standardized net survival according to stage in women with breast cancer, 2000–2012

From: Trends in incidence, mortality and survival in women with breast cancer from 1985 to 2012 in Granada, Spain: a population-based study

Stage

1-year NS

3-year NS

5-year NS

I

99.9

98.3

96.6

II

99.7

95.1

88.2

III

91.4

75.3

62.5

IV

60.0

35.0

23.3

Unknown

92.3

77.4

75.4

  1. Estimates for net survival calculated with the Pohar–Perme method (cohort analysis), according to tumor stage at the time of diagnosis (TNM 7th edition), 2000–2012
  2. Age-standardized rates referred to the European population. Population: 463816 women residing in Granada province (Source: 2011 population census for Granada, Statistics and Cartography Institute of Andalusia). NS: net survival
